What Is Navy Day?

Every October 27th, Americans have a special opportunity to honor the brave men and women who serve in the United States Navy. Navy Day stands as a significant flag holidays in our nation’s calendar, offering citizens a meaningful way to show their patriotic support and recognize naval achievements that have shaped American history. How to Proudly Display the Flag on Armed Forces Day

Armed Forces Day, celebrated on the third Saturday in May, recognizes the brave men and women serving in the military. Unlike Veterans Day, which honors veterans, and Memorial Day, which honors servicemembers who lost their lives, this special day appreciates everyone who has served or is currently serving. US Army to Drop Grenade Throwing Requirement

Beginning summer 2019, U.S. Army recruits will no longer be required to demonstrate grenade-throwing abilities to pass training. Currently, recruits must throw grenades 25 meters in order to enlist.
